Mumbai Cyber Fraud: Goregaon Senior Citizen Duped Of ₹2.25 Crore In ‘Terror Funding’ Scam; Police Arrest 1 Accused

Published on: March 6, 2026, 4:49 a.m. | Source: Free Press Journal

A 77-year-old Goregaon resident was duped of over ₹2.25 crore in a cyber fraud where scammers posed as police and ATS officers, falsely accusing him of terror funding. Mumbai Police have arrested one accused who allegedly provided a bank account used to route the cheated money.
